A recipe for Slow-Cooker Kheer aka Indian Rice Pudding. It is a rich and creamy dessert made with milk, rice, almonds, raisins, and flavored with cardamom.

Ingredients
3cupswhole milk
1cupuncooked basmati ricenot fast-cooking
1/3cupsweetened condensed milk
1/3cupgolden raisins
3tablespoonsslivered almonds
1/2teaspoonground cardamom
Instructions
Whisk together all ingredients in a slow-cooker. Cover and cook on low for 3 1/2 to 4 hours.
Check after 3 1/2 hours. It is done when it has a thick pudding consistency.
Serve hot, warm, room temperature, or chilled.
Recipe Notes
Note: The rice in the pudding will continue to soak up milk when chilled. If pudding is too thick or seems "dry" after chilling, stir in a little milk, cream, or sweetened condensed milk to get to desired consistency.
